بما أن الجياة الأن تعتمد على التكنولوجيا اضحت البرمجة فى هذا العصر من أهم ما
سيقود المستقبل حيث أنها الوسيط بين الإنسان والألة التى ستساعده فى معظم أعماله.
2. نظرة عامة حول لغات البرمجة: كيف نتخاطب مع الحاسوب؟
3. أجيال لغة البرمجة Programming Languages Generations
1.3 لغات الجيل الأول والثاني First and Second Generations of Programming Languages
2.3 لغات الجيل الثالث Third Generation Programming Languages
3.3 لغات الجيل الرابع Fourth Generation Programming Languages
4.3 لغات الجيل الخامس Fifth Generation Programming Languages
4. مفهوم نماذج البرمجة Programming Paradigm
5. المُترجمات والمُفسرّات Compilers and Interpreters
6. لغات توصيف العتاد Hardware Descriptive Languages
7. أكثر لغات البرمجة شعبية Most Popular Programming Languages
أمسى التواصل مع الحاسوب أمرًا أبسط وألطف بكثيرٍ من ذي قبل،
إذ وبفضل تطور تقنيات اللمس والتعرف على الكلام، أصبحت الحواسيب قادرة على “الإحساس” بنا وفهم
كلامنا وحتى استخدام نفس لغتنا. بالجهة المعاكسة،
وجينما نقوم بإرسال أمرٍ صوتيّ لهاتفنا الذكيّ أو لأحد المساعدات الرقمية الذكية، فإننا لا نستخدم
“اللغة الأم” للحاسوب، بل ندع الجهاز المسكين
يتولى عملية فهم كلامنا وتحليله ومن ثم تحويله للغته الأم التي يتمكن دماغ الحاسوب –
أي المعالج – فهمها وتفسيرها. ما بين اللغة التي نستخدمها
وبين اللغة التي يفهمها الحاسوب هنالك نمطٌ خاص من اللغات الوسيطة التي تتحمل عبء تأمين
عملية تواصلٍ فعال بيننا وبين الأجهزة الرقمية من
حولنا:
إنها لغات البرمجة التي يستعملها ملايين المبرمجين حول العالم لكتابة البرامج والتطبيقات المختلفة التي نستخدمها
بكل تفاصيل حياتنا.